How does a piezoelectric generator in wildlife conservation capture energy for ecological balance?

1 Answer

A piezoelectric generator in the context of wildlife conservation captures energy for ecological balance through the conversion of mechanical vibrations or movements generated by wildlife and their environment into electrical energy. This energy can then be used for various purposes that contribute to ecological balance and conservation efforts. Here's how the process generally works:

Piezoelectric Material: A piezoelectric generator consists of a special type of material known as a piezoelectric material. These materials have the ability to generate an electric charge when subjected to mechanical stress or vibrations. They essentially convert mechanical energy into electrical energy.

Deployment in Wildlife Habitats: Piezoelectric generators can be strategically placed in various wildlife habitats, especially in areas where there is significant animal activity or movement. For example, they can be embedded in the ground along animal migration routes, near watering holes, or even on tree branches that sway due to wind or wildlife movement.

Mechanical Vibrations and Energy Conversion: As animals move around or interact with their environment, they create mechanical vibrations or kinetic energy. These vibrations can be harnessed by the piezoelectric material in the generator. When the material is subjected to these vibrations, it generates electrical charges at its surfaces due to the piezoelectric effect.

Energy Storage and Use: The generated electrical energy is then captured and stored in batteries or other energy storage systems. This stored energy can be utilized for various conservation-related purposes, such as powering remote monitoring equipment, camera traps, sensors, data collection devices, and communication systems. These tools aid researchers, conservationists, and park rangers in studying and protecting wildlife.

Reduced Environmental Impact: The use of piezoelectric generators for energy capture in wildlife conservation has the advantage of being relatively non-intrusive and environmentally friendly. Unlike traditional power sources that may require disruptive infrastructure and potentially harm the ecosystem, piezoelectric generators work with existing natural processes.

Promoting Ecological Balance: The energy generated and utilized by piezoelectric generators can contribute to ecological balance by facilitating the monitoring and protection of wildlife. Effective data collection and communication enabled by these devices help conservationists make informed decisions, manage wildlife populations, and address potential threats to biodiversity.

It's important to note that while piezoelectric generators can be a valuable tool in wildlife conservation, they may have limitations in terms of the amount of energy they can capture and store. They are best suited for low-power applications and areas with consistent mechanical vibrations or movements. In some cases, a combination of energy harvesting technologies, such as solar panels and wind turbines, may be employed alongside piezoelectric generators to ensure a more reliable and sustainable energy supply for conservation efforts.
